    Murang’a County is one of the five counties in the Central region of the Republic of Kenya. It is bordered to the North by Nyeri, to the South by Kiambu, to the West by Nyandarua and to the East by Kirinyaga, Embu and Machakos counties.

    NHIF Clerks - 20 Positions

    The Murang’a County Public Service Board wishes to recruit 20 competent and qualified NHIF CLERKS to offer services in the kang’ata care health programe:

    Muranga county government officially launched Kangata Care health programme, which aims at providing essential healthcare services and will cover 20,000 vulnerable households.

    The NHIF program has the following benefits:

    •  Comprehensive inpatient care in government hospitals and faith-based facilities
    •  Outpatient care in contracted health facilities
    •  Optical and dental care in government hospitals
    •  Last expense (burial expense) that is: kshs. 100,000 single claim
    •  For principal member, spouse or child kshs. 50,000single claim for main parent or parent in law

    TERMS OF SERVICE

    • Casual engagement for a three month term renewable on need basis.
    • Remuneration; -as set out in the minimum wage guidelines.

    Requirement for appointment

    • KCSE D Plain and Above.
    • Certificate in Computer from a recognized institution.

    Note:

    Those with post secondary education/training will have an added advantage.

    Duties and Responsibilities
    Duties & Responsibilities will entail:

    • The casual clerks will be required to undertake the following activities in all county facilities.
    •  Enrollment of residents under the NHIF,
    •  Process NHIF claims-filling claim forms, collecting the claim forms and forwarding the payment.
    •  Registration of persons over 70 years
    •  Registration of patients suffering from chronic illness and cerebral palsy
    •  Registration of pregnant women in the county into NHIF
